Printed Circuit Assembly describes the essential procedure in which electronic parts are mounted onto a PCB, therefore producing a totally working digital circuit. The precision needed in this assembly procedure makes sure that the electric pathways in between components are perfectly attached, utilizing the PCB's layout to achieve the wanted functionality. With the development of High Density Interconnect (HDI) PCBs, this assembly procedure has ended up being also much more intricate yet infinitely a lot more effective. HDI PCBs are characterized by their greater circuitry density per system location as contrasted to conventional PCBs. This density is attained through making use of finer lines and areas, smaller sized vias and capture pads, and higher connection pad density. The end result of these components allows for a higher number of affiliations in a given space, therefore making it possible for more compact, effective, and high-performance digital items.

The evolution of HDI PCB board assembly is closely connected to the need for miniaturization in consumer electronics, telecommunications equipment, and progressed clinical gadgets. In terms of PCB board assembly manufacturing, HDI innovation mandates much more sophisticated techniques, such as laser-drilled microvias and advanced lamination procedures, to make multi-layered boards with accuracy.

Flexible Printed Circuit Boards (flex PCBs) and flexible printed circuit assemblies better show the dynamic range of PCB innovation. Flex PCBs differ dramatically from standard rigid circuit boards as they are constructed making use of flexible materials, commonly polyimide, which enables the board to flex and bend without damages.

Bendable circuit card, or flex PCBs, are created to endure mechanical stress and anxiety and bending, making them extremely suitable for irregular and dynamic type factors. The manufacturing process of flex PCBs entails several steps, consisting of the application of flexible substrates, the cautious alignment of conductive paths, and the incorporation of surface install modern technologies that guarantee the integrity of components even under flexing problems. Flexible PCB suppliers and manufacturers need to pay precise interest to factors such as the material's elasticity, the attachment of copper traces, and the total resilience of the assembly to guarantee product long life and performance.

Additionally, the arrival of Rigid-Flex PCBs offers a hybrid option that incorporates the most effective of both rigid and flexible circuits. A Rigid-Flex board incorporates several flexible circuit areas with rigid boards, allowing designers to exploit the strengths of both innovations within a solitary natural assembly. This synthesis is specifically useful in the development of complex electronic systems where space optimization, mechanical flexibility, and reliability are vital. Instances include advanced computer systems, army equipment, and high-performance consumer electronics. The transition in between flexible and rigid areas need click here to be effortlessly taken care of throughout the PCB rigid flex assembly process to ensure durable electric connection and mechanical stability.
